			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>To social network in the classroom or not to social network in the classroom, that is the question that is on the minds of so many educators across the globe. With the lightning fast pace of technology and the social networks that are available at the click of a mouse such as: Facebook, MySpace, and the ever fast and growing Twitter, each seems to be making its way inside the classroom, in one way shape or form. Now for teachers to decide whether or not they want to use it and even accept their own students as the friends is an easier said than done decision. Its one thing to know your students inside the classroom, but it is a whole new different type of ballgame when the bell rings and they are chatting it up and saying God knows what over the various social networks.</p>
<p>I am not a big fan of Twitter, but its 140 characters are quickly making its way into the classroom. In California, students are already <a href="http://www.usnews.com/articles/education/2009/06/15/tweeting-your-way-to-better-grades.html" target="_blank">tweeting their way to better grades</a>, and that is just the beginning of some of the uses that allow teachers and students to get assignments covered. But with all the positive things that can come out from social networking, there are still many mixed opinions on the subject, which is too be expected. The internet is not always the safest place for kids with predators always on the prowl, and there are cases where a few teachers and students develop intimate relationships, which are always ground for concern, but I digress. Social networking is the new wave of the future, and even though there are a few bad seeds out there, that will not hinder me from using this source in my own classroom with no ramifications on my part because quite frankly, I know how to be professional and put business way ahead of any other matter.</p>

<p>There is a good reason why <a href="http://www.suzannecollinsbooks.com/" target="_blank">Suzanne Collins</a> called this book <span style="text-decoration:underline;">The Hunger Games</span> because the second you pick it up and get done reading it, you will be starving for some more. I have to say that I am hooked right now just like Peeta is for Katniss. Right from the start of this book, the narrator is able to portray the power that the Capitol yields and how the other twelve districts are at their command. For goodness sake, there were thirteen districts but because District 13 rebelled, all the other districts had to undergo the formation of the Hunger Games and send one boy and girl from their represented districts, where out of the twenty-four competitors, only one would come out alive and the victor. The protagonist of the story, Katniss, provides a great perspective and undergoes a transformation from the start of the book from being the family provider/hunter for her mother and younger sister to a woman understanding her beauty, who is returning as the seventy-fourth Hunger Games and first co-champion with Peeta to District 12. I have to say that I love the way that the author was able to construct the book so that each chapter ended in such a climactic way, that you just have to keep on turning the pages to find out what happens next.</p>
<p>Katniss Everdeen was just a great protagonist and it was exciting to see how she was able to use her Robin Hood-like bow and arrow skills and her hunting capabilities, to perceiver. She is the definition of what a big sister should be to a younger sibling when they called out young Prim’s name at the reaping and Katniss volunteered to take her place without hesitation, when others could not and would not muster up the courage to take a twelve year olds place. Another element that showed progression throughout the story was the make believe friendship/bond that Katniss and Peeta have for one another. With the help of their mentor and only previous winner of the Hunger Games from District 12, Haymitch, Katniss and Peeta are able to keep the rouse going as two lovers to the point that there is a rule change and two people from the same district can come out as champions of the games but Peeta has been in love with Katniss since he was five.  I love reading a book that has so much action and mystery entangled so creatively, and that is exactly what this book by Suzanne Collins does. Reading is something that should be fun and I can’t wait when I have the time to read the next two books in this trilogy to feed my hunger, and find out what decision Katniss makes regarding Peeta and her best friend, Gale.</p>

<p>Talk about your daily scares of terrorism, terrorists, and the lack of constitutional rights. The book, <span style="text-decoration:underline;">Little Brother</span> by <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cory_Doctorow" target="_blank">Cory Doctorow</a>, brings everything to a whole new vantage point for just that purpose from the young seventeen year old adult named Marcus a.k.a w1n5tOn and later better known as M1k3y. Something that stood out like a sore thumb throughout the whole book was technology. I have never been well versed in that language, but there are great details throughout the twenty-one chapters of this book to help give some insight on a few things. There are a few questions that probe my mind after reading the book, but the one I think about the most is simply, how many security measures does Big Brother (the government) need? All it took was the bombing of Bay Bridge and the lives of Marcus Yallow and his friends were forever changed. It’s one thing to be scared of terrorists, but it’s a completely different story to be scared of your own government and their tactics when dealing with terrorism.</p>
<p>High school is an adventure in itself, and being watched constantly by cameras that have feet recognition, for example, is not cool. Marcus was a senior that knew how to get around all the security measures that were installed to tie all the students down, and throughout his journey within the book, he could not let himself succumb to fear from the tactics of the Department of Homeland Security (DHS) after being held prisoner, he wanted justice. He used the technology that was right under his nose and being paranoid helped him, while also having friends to trust in his inner ring is what got him to prevail over Big Brother. I mean, who doesn’t like to read a book and the protagonist not only goes through a life altering experience, but they find their true love and for the most part, have a happy ending. Reading this book made me think of the movie Braveheart and Mel Gibson shouting from the top of his lungs one word as William Wallace and that word is, freedom. <span style="text-decoration:underline;">Little Brother</span> by Cory Doctorow is a great book for the more mature young adult to read that is looking to put their video games on hold and also any live action role playing to escape to their own Treasure Island and have some fun reading for a change.</p>
